Z zhwan Unregistered / Unconfirmed GUEST, unregistred user! 2002-08-07 #1 我需要编写一个应用程序,我不想采用浏览器方式(对脚本不是太熟悉),但希望采用3层结构, 最好能给我个具体的例子(我有点笨),[brown][/brown]多谢了!
G gzfrank Unregistered / Unconfirmed GUEST, unregistred user! 2002-08-07 #2 如用Oracle 就用ODAC 控件的net功能做客户端的连接; 如是用MS SQL 就用ADO; 客户端的配置都很简单。
Z zhwan Unregistered / Unconfirmed GUEST, unregistred user! 2002-08-07 #3 我采用ms sql server,你说的这种模式属于c/s模式,我不希望这样,我想将业务逻辑等内容都放在服务器上。
H HunterTeam Unregistered / Unconfirmed GUEST, unregistred user! 2002-08-07 #4 在数据库服务器端建立数据库 在应用程序端建立与数据库的连接。然后在Delphi中建立一个数据模块,在数据模块中 用Database和AdoConnection控件连接到后端数据库,然后使用相应的query或dataset等 数据集控件存取数据,对于每一个数据集控件,使用一个DatasetProvier控件作为响应 客户端请求的媒介。建立好后运行一次,即可将其注册。 在客户端使用DcomConnection、SocketConnection等控件连接应用程序端,然后用 ClientDataset控件作为存取数据的工具。
在数据库服务器端建立数据库 在应用程序端建立与数据库的连接。然后在Delphi中建立一个数据模块,在数据模块中 用Database和AdoConnection控件连接到后端数据库,然后使用相应的query或dataset等 数据集控件存取数据,对于每一个数据集控件,使用一个DatasetProvier控件作为响应 客户端请求的媒介。建立好后运行一次,即可将其注册。 在客户端使用DcomConnection、SocketConnection等控件连接应用程序端,然后用 ClientDataset控件作为存取数据的工具。
Z zhwan Unregistered / Unconfirmed GUEST, unregistred user! 2002-08-07 #5 我采用dcom连接方式做过,确实可以,但程序的发布很麻烦,需要在客户端做很多配置工作,我正在 我还不知道怎样用socket连接。我真笨,可能是有些着急的缘故。
Z zhwan Unregistered / Unconfirmed GUEST, unregistred user! 2002-08-15 #6 我觉得上面的回答不能解决我的问题,其实我觉得WINDOWS应用程序的方式作为客户端应用比 基于浏览器的应用好,只是后者在发布上麻烦些,听说DELPHI 7.NET 快出来了,也许可以解决我的问题。 各位有何高见?
我觉得上面的回答不能解决我的问题,其实我觉得WINDOWS应用程序的方式作为客户端应用比 基于浏览器的应用好,只是后者在发布上麻烦些,听说DELPHI 7.NET 快出来了,也许可以解决我的问题。 各位有何高见?
J jrq Unregistered / Unconfirmed GUEST, unregistred user! 2002-08-15 #7 是在局域网内吗?dcom连接方式可以,socket比Dcom在操作上应该更简单一些。 >>>采用多层结构,还要求实现客户端最小配置 用ActiveForm发布客户端是按照你要求比较理想的,用IE就可在Client端操作。
是在局域网内吗?dcom连接方式可以,socket比Dcom在操作上应该更简单一些。 >>>采用多层结构,还要求实现客户端最小配置 用ActiveForm发布客户端是按照你要求比较理想的,用IE就可在Client端操作。